Supporting Modifications and Considerations

When building a 100-HP Cayenne, it is important to consider the vehicle as a system. The engine is only one part of the equation. Additional supporting modifications can ensure that the increased power is reliable and usable.

Upgraded Intercooler

On turbocharged models, an upgraded intercooler is highly recommended for Stage 2 and beyond. The factory intercooler is adequate for stock boost levels, but when air is compressed to higher pressures, it becomes hot. Hot air is less dense, reducing power and increasing the risk of detonation. A larger, more efficient intercooler reduces charge air temperatures, allowing the engine to run more aggressive timing and produce consistent power even in hot weather.

Fuel System Enhancements

At the highest power levels, the factory fuel system may reach its limits. Upgraded fuel injectors and a higher-flow fuel pump can ensure that the engine receives adequate fuel volume to support the additional air being forced into the cylinders. ESS Tuning includes these components as part of their supercharger kit, but if you are building your own combination of parts, it is wise to consult with a tuner to verify that your fuel system is not being overtaxed.

Transmission Cooling

The Cayenne's automatic transmission is robust, but additional power generates additional heat. For vehicles that will see frequent hard driving or track use, an upgraded transmission cooler can extend the life of the transmission and ensure consistent shift quality. This is a relatively inexpensive modification that provides significant peace of mind.

Suspension and Brakes

While not directly related to power gains, it is worth noting that a 100-HP increase will put additional demands on the chassis. Upgraded brake pads and rotors, or a full big-brake kit, can dramatically improve stopping distances. Similarly, a set of high-performance springs or coilovers can reduce body roll and improve stability during hard acceleration and cornering. These modifications help the vehicle handle its newfound power with confidence.

Maintenance and Reliability

One of the most common concerns among Cayenne owners is whether aftermarket tuning will compromise reliability. The answer depends largely on the quality of the tune and the supporting hardware. ESS Tuning has a strong track record because they prioritize safety margins. They do not push the engine to the absolute limit; instead, they find the edge of safe operation and target calibration to a point that provides strong gains while remaining within the factory's tolerance for fuel quality and ambient conditions.

That said, any increase in power will increase stress on engine components. It is essential to use high-quality fuel, perform oil changes more frequently, and monitor engine parameters with a scan tool. For vehicles with higher mileage, it is wise to address any existing maintenance items—such as spark plugs, ignition coils, and vacuum lines—before installing a tune. A healthy engine is the foundation of a successful build.
